What is a dance professor?
What does a dance professor do?
As a dance professor, your duties are to teach various aspects of dance, such as choreography, art theory, and dance technique, to students at a college or university. You instruct students on how to perform different styles of dance and how to design routines. Dance professors often have a specific style or period of dance that they specialize in, such as ballet, hip-hop, or modern, and you typically teach at least one class in your specialty, as well as more general dance courses for undergraduate or graduate students. Your other responsibilities include participating in professional development, attending faculty meetings, and advising students.

The University of Utah is the state’s flagship institution of higher education, with 18 schools and colleges, more than 100 undergraduate majors and graduate programs, and an enrollment of more than 38,000 students. It is a member of the Association of American Universities—an invitation-only, prestigious group of 71 leading research institutions. The U is advancing a new national model for higher education that delivers societal impact through education, research, health care, and community service, while making social, economic, and cultural contributions that improve lives across Utah and around the world.
